Concerto for Violin and Orchestra in E minor, Op. 64 - Mendelssohn Haydn San Juan CityJune 28Mendelssohns Violin Concerto op. 64, is a key work of the 19th century, adhering to the classical style of Beethoven while pointing the way to the romantic ethos of Brahms. It has long been known that Mendelssohn performed the work with three soloists in succession: Ferdinand David, who worked closely with the composer during its composition and played it at the premire; the child prodigy Joseph Joachim; and Hubert Lonard, a young Belgian virtuoso
